-
1、 preHandle 方法,會(huì)在請(qǐng)求處理之前被執(zhí)行,其返回的 boolean 用于表示是否繼續(xù)執(zhí)行;true 表示 請(qǐng)求被繼續(xù)執(zhí)行;false表示請(qǐng)求將被終止:
示例:
可以看到 輸出了 “執(zhí)行到了 preHandle方法” 后,就沒(méi)有其他的業(yè)務(wù)邏輯被執(zhí)行輸出了
查看全部 -
1、 preHandle 方法,會(huì)在請(qǐng)求處理之前被執(zhí)行,其返回的 boolean 用于表示是否繼續(xù)執(zhí)行;true 表示 請(qǐng)求被繼續(xù)執(zhí)行;false表示請(qǐng)求將被終止
查看全部 -
攔截器的方法介紹
查看全部 -
攔截器的實(shí)現(xiàn):
3、配置攔截器的攔截規(guī)則
使用<mvc:interceptor>中的<mvc:mapping path="xxx"/>來(lái)配置攔截的規(guī)則;
例如: <mvc:mapping path="/viewAll.form"/>代表配置的是攔截以 viewAll.form 為結(jié)果的請(qǐng)求;而不能攔截到 "/query"的請(qǐng)求
查看全部 -
攔截器的實(shí)現(xiàn):
3、配置攔截器的攔截規(guī)則
使用<mvc:interceptor>中的<mvc:mapping path="xxx"/>來(lái)配置攔截的規(guī)則;
例如: <mvc:mapping path="/viewAll.form"/>代表配置的是攔截以 viewAll.form 為結(jié)果的請(qǐng)求;而不能攔截到 "/query"的請(qǐng)求
查看全部 -
攔截器的實(shí)現(xiàn):
攔截器注冊(cè)到SpringMVC的執(zhí)行結(jié)果
查看全部 -
攔截器的實(shí)現(xiàn):
2、將攔截器注冊(cè)進(jìn)SpringMVC框架中
查看全部 -
攔截器的實(shí)現(xiàn):
1、編寫(xiě)攔截器類(lèi)實(shí)現(xiàn)HandlerInterceptor接口查看全部 -
攔截器的基本工作原理查看全部
-
什么是攔截器?查看全部
-
了解攔截器
掌握SpringMVC 攔截器的原理和使用
掌握SpringMVC攔截器的使用場(chǎng)景
SpringMVC 攔截器的對(duì)比和總結(jié)
查看全部 -
Spring MVC攔截器的定義:通過(guò)統(tǒng)一攔截從客戶(hù)端瀏覽器發(fā)送往到Web服務(wù)器的請(qǐng)求,可以理解為請(qǐng)求執(zhí)行之前或者請(qǐng)求執(zhí)行之后加入一些代碼。
使用場(chǎng)景:解決請(qǐng)求的共性問(wèn)題(如:亂碼問(wèn)題、權(quán)限驗(yàn)證問(wèn)題等)
查看全部 -
攔截器和過(guò)濾器的區(qū)別
查看全部 -
攔截器使用場(chǎng)景
使用原則:處理所有請(qǐng)求的共同問(wèn)題
1、解決亂碼問(wèn)題
2、解決權(quán)限驗(yàn)證問(wèn)題
查看全部 -
攔截器的其他實(shí)現(xiàn)方式
查看全部
舉報(bào)